RichTheVillan (12489) reviewed Fennel from Church End Brewery 11 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 6 | Overall - 6.5
Cask at the Anchor shared with jmgreenuk; hazy amber pout with a thin white head, anise aroma, big aniseed taste along with a hint of citrus, pale malts thought I would dislike this but it is quite pleasant.

jimgreen (21510) reviewed Fennel from Church End Brewery 11 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 6 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7
Cask at the Anchor, Birmingham shared with RichTheVillan. Poured a hazy light round white head. The aroma is pure fennel. The flavour is medium bitter with a fennel bitter malt palate. Light bodied with flat carbonation.
